Read the reviews and look yourself. With the new louver filter the current ST50 has black levels and processing at least as good as the VT30. The GT50 has a very good THX preset and twice as many levels of gradation, but not much more. The VT50 adds a couple of things you'll probably never use.

actually, ST50 and GT50 are mostly carry-overs from 2011 models and have same panels, with somewhat updated electronics ..
VT50 however have a brand new New panel and new louvers system, not found on gt50 or lower models

The ST/GT/VT all have the NeoPlasma. The GT/VT have twice as mush shades of gradation but the ST still has twice as much shades of gradation as last year's GT/VT models. Whether that is a significant factor or not I don't know.
